Isami Academy High School is an anime-original hero school introduced in the Training of the Dead OVA. Its students spent a short visitation program drilling alongside U.A.'s Class 1-A, and the school's name carries the meaning of bravery.
Isami Academy High School, written 勇学園高校 and read Isami Gakuen Kōkō, trains students toward hero careers. It exists outside the manga, having been created for the My Hero Academia: Training of the Dead OVA.
Where the campus actually sits is never established. It is described as sitting near U.A. High School, which points to somewhere in or around Musutafu.
Uniforms run formal. Students wear a white dress shirt with a red neckpiece, both under a navy blazer, paired with gray trousers or a gray skirt and plain brown loafers. The boys knot their ties conventionally while the girls wear bows.
The school's single appearance comes through an exchange arrangement with U.A. High School, set at some point once the U.A. Sports Festival had wrapped up.
During the visit, Isami's students joined Class 1-A for a standard training drill. Once that exercise wrapped up, the program formally concluded and the visiting students headed back to their own campus.
The academy holds a distinction in franchise history as the first hero school invented for the anime rather than adapted out of the manga. Its name means "bravery".
No teachers from Isami Academy have been identified.
Habuko Mongoose is the sole student from the school to appear in manga canon, having been introduced in Bonus Chapter 1.
The rest of the student body appears only in the Training of the Dead OVA, where they take part in the joint drill with Class 1-A.
